01Introducing Lorraine Pascale's Quick and Easy Cooking Philosophy

Ever found yourself in a kitchen, staring at a pile of ingredients, feeling overwhelmed by the thought of turning them into a delicious, healthy meal? Or maybe you've been in a rush, wishing you could whip up something tasty and nutritious in a flash. If this sounds familiar, then you're not alone. Many of us face these challenges in our daily lives. But what if there was a way to make cooking less daunting, more enjoyable, and still yield mouth-watering results? Enter Lorraine Pascale's unique cooking philosophy. At the heart of Pascale's philosophy are three core principles: quick preparation, fresh ingredients, and easy cooking. Think of it like a streamlined workout routine. You don't need to spend hours in the gym to get fit; similarly, you don't need to slave away in the kitchen to prepare a delicious meal. Quick preparation is all about efficiency. In today's fast-paced world, time is a luxury. Pascale understands this and emphasizes recipes that can be prepared in a jiffy. Next comes the use of fresh ingredients. Just as a painter needs vibrant colors to create a masterpiece, a cook needs fresh ingredients to create a culinary delight. Fresh ingredients not only enhance the taste but also pack a nutritional punch, making your meals healthier. Lastly, Pascale's philosophy champions easy cooking. Cooking shouldn't be a chore or something that intimidates you. It should be a fun, creative process. Pascale's approach simplifies cooking, making it accessible to everyone, regardless of their culinary skills. This philosophy isn't just a standalone concept; it's the backbone of Pascale's book, "Fast, Fresh and Easy Food." Every recipe, every cooking tip in the book adheres to this philosophy. For instance, her recipe for a quick stir-fry emphasizes speedy preparation, uses fresh vegetables, and is simple enough for anyone to follow. This consistency gives you a clear idea of what to expect from the book. Understanding Pascale's philosophy is like getting a roadmap for the culinary journey that lies ahead in the book. It prepares you to fully engage with the content and apply the principles in your own cooking. 02Your Essential Guide to Kitchen Tools and Cooking Techniques

Ever found yourself in the kitchen, recipe in hand, only to realize you have no idea what a 'mandoline' is or how to 'julienne' a carrot? You're not alone. Cooking, like any other craft, has its own set of tools and techniques that can seem daunting to the uninitiated. But fear not, because we're about to embark on a culinary journey, guided by the wisdom of Lorraine Pascale in her book "Fast, Fresh and Easy Food". First things first, let's talk about kitchen tools. They're not just shiny objects that take up space in your drawers. They're your allies in the kitchen, helping you to chop, mix, measure, and cook your way to a delicious meal. The right tools can make the difference between a frustrating cooking experience and a smooth, enjoyable one. For instance, a sharp, high-quality chef's knife can make chopping vegetables a breeze, while a sturdy whisk can help you whip up a fluffy meringue in no time. But it's not just about having the right tools, it's also about knowing how to use them. A mandoline, for example, is a fantastic tool for slicing vegetables thinly and evenly, but it can be dangerous if not used correctly. Similarly, a cast-iron skillet can last a lifetime and provide excellent heat distribution for cooking, but it requires proper care and maintenance to prevent rusting and sticking. Now, let's move on to cooking techniques. Mastering the basics, like boiling, grilling, baking, and frying, can open up a world of culinary possibilities. Each technique imparts a different flavor and texture to the food, and knowing when to use each one is a key skill in cooking. For example, grilling can give a smoky flavor and a nice char to your food, while boiling is great for cooking pasta or making a simple soup. But what does all this have to do with recreating recipes? Well, understanding your kitchen tools and cooking techniques is like knowing the alphabet when you're learning to read. It's the foundation upon which everything else is built. When you know how to use your tools and techniques effectively, you can follow recipes with confidence and accuracy. About Lorraine Pascale

Lorraine Pascale is a British television cook and former model, best known for her own cooking shows on the BBC and her best-selling cookbooks. She trained at Leiths School of Food and Wine, becoming a successful patisserie chef in London.
